On 08/22/2016 11:58 AM, Leif Lindholm wrote:
Hi Alan,
Ping?
Hi Leif, I thought I gave a quick response last week. I was on conference WiFi so maybe it got stuck in my phone.
For clarification - I have pushed the full driver, I just did not push the snippet that includes it in Juno builds.
Ok, great. I'll rebase on what's now upstream. I plan on getting to that today, so expect new patches maybe tonight or tomorrow.
On Thu, Aug 18, 2016 at 09:55:52PM +0100, Leif Lindholm wrote:
Many thanks.
Took a bit longer to push than I at first expected, since after a quick glance I took a bit of a hatchet to it, and verified with Daniil.
This does leave a functionality gap (for now) on Juno, since the mechanism for setting the MAC address is one of the bits that disappeared. But especially after Daniils work making the driver portable enough that it builds (and works!) as EBC, I really want to make sure any platform-specific bits don't get included in the main driver.
I'm actually using that part too, because I'm testing on a board right now with an unprogrammed MAC. His code for MAC setting worked fine for me (the MAC came out backwards, but that's minor). I can submit a patch adding that feature (and put Daniil's name on it) in my series.
For this reason, I have not pushed the patch enabling the driver on Juno.
Talking to Daniil, he also felt that your version of the fix for the RELEASE build was the cleaner one - so I have left that bit out, and the driver currently builds only with DEBUG :)
Ok, that's fine. It did take me a while to find the right definition for that.
Alan.